Ebook FaviconDay 5: Set those alarms early because we’re waking up with the wildlife this morning and heading into Yala National Park at dawn for a thrilling morning of animal spotting. We’ll be led by local guides in private jeeps through Sri Lanka’s wildlife hotspot, home to the world’s densest leopard population, roaming herds of elephants, shy sloth bears, lazy crocodiles and countless exotic birds. What about visas?

To join us in Sri Lanka, you’ll need an Electronic Travel Authorization (ETA) — an easy and hassle-free way to get your visa. The ETA is an official authorization for a short visit to Sri Lanka, and it’s all done online! No need for passport copies, photos, or extra paperwork.

Once you arrive in Sri Lanka, just show your passport to the immigration officer, and you’ll receive a 30-day Short Visit visa. We recommend applying for your ETA online ahead of time — it’s quicker, and the airport process is way smoother. The cost is $50, but if you choose to do it in person at the airport, expect higher fees and a longer wait time.

How much spending money will I need?

Sri Lanka offers a wide range of dining and shopping options to suit every budget. For local restaurants and street food stalls, you can expect to spend around 1,000–2,500 LKR ($3–8 USD) for lunch and 2,500–5,000 LKR ($8–15 USD) for dinner, depending on the location and what you order. At higher-end or tourist-focused spots, meals may run 6,000–10,000 LKR ($18–30 USD). Alcohol prices vary widely — a local beer is often 600–1,200 LKR ($2–4 USD), while cocktails in upscale bars or hotels can range from 2,000–4,000 LKR ($6–12 USD).

Tipping is appreciated in Sri Lanka, though not always expected. At restaurants, a 10% service charge is often added to the bill; if it’s not, rounding up or leaving a small tip is a nice gesture. Keep some cash on hand for smaller purchases, tuk-tuks, and market stalls, though most mid-range and upscale venues accept cards.
